LILONGWE-(MaraviPost)-Nkhotakota Chiefs have endorsed President Lazarus Chakwera’s second-term bid.
The chiefs therefore lauded Chakwera for development projects including rehabilitation of M5 Road hence endorsement.
Chiefs’ endorsement, which took place on Monday, March 24, 2025 at Kamuzu Palace in Lilongwe, came after President Chakwera hosted chiefs from Nkhotakota’s Lakeshore District for a heartfelt engagement centered around key national development initiatives.
The meeting provided an opportunity for the chiefs to express their appreciation for the President’s vision and tireless work in transforming the country.
At the forefront of the conversation was the President’s decisive role in the rehabilitation of the M5 Salima-Nkhotakota road, a project long awaited by the region’s people.
For years, the M5 road had been a source of frustration and danger, with promises made but never fulfilled by previous administrations.
Its poor condition not only slowed economic growth but had also contributed to tragic accidents and loss of life.
Senior Chief Kanyenda, speaking on behalf of the chiefs, could not hide his gratitude.
“We’ve seen how the road has affected our people for years, limiting business opportunities and risking lives,” he said.
“Now, with the rehabilitation of the M5 road, we see a bright future ahead”, said Senior Chief Kunyenda.
He added, “This road is not just about transportation; it is the lifeline of Nkhotakota, facilitating the movement of goods, boosting trade, and enriching the lives of our people.”
Malawi is expecting to hold general elections on September 16, 2025.
Chakwera will carry Malawi Congress Party (MCP) flagship during the polls.
About 23 political parties are expected to participate in the elections with 7.2 millions voters registered.
